Webflow Integration

Docmosis turns your Webflow site into a document generation engine, producing polished PDFs and Word files from CMS data and form submissions without manual formatting

Template-based generation means you design the document layout once in Word or LibreOffice, upload it to Docmosis, and let the API merge Webflow data into it at runtime

The result is consistently branded documents that look professionally typeset, not like something a browser printed

The integration is a workhorse for Webflow sites that handle business operations: contract generation for legal service sites, invoice creation for freelancer portfolios, report generation for analytics dashboards, and certificate production for training platforms

The key advantage over simpler PDF generators is that Docmosis templates support complex formatting like headers, footers, page numbering, nested tables, and conditional sections

Your generated contracts can have proper clause numbering

Your invoices can include calculated tax lines

Your certificates can include dynamically placed signatures

Docmosis offers both a cloud API and an on-premise deployment option

The cloud API accepts template references and JSON/XML data payloads, returning generated documents as downloadable files

Authentication uses API keys

For Webflow integration, you'll build a middleware function that collects data from Webflow forms or CMS, formats it into the JSON structure your Docmosis template expects, calls the Docmosis API, and returns the generated document URL or binary

For high-volume or security-sensitive deployments, the on-premise option keeps document generation within your infrastructure.

null FAQs

Common questions about using null with Webflow.

Docmosis generates PDF, Word, ODT, and RTF documents Common use cases include contracts, invoices, proposals, reports, certificates, NDAs, offer letters, and compliance documents The template system supports complex layouts with headers, footers, watermarks, tables, images, barcodes, and QR codes, so your generated documents can be as sophisticated as anything you'd produce manually in Word or InDesign.

Templates are designed in Microsoft Word or LibreOffice Writer using standard formatting tools You insert merge fields as placeholder text where Webflow data will be injected Docmosis recognizes these placeholders and replaces them with actual values at generation time Conditional sections, repeating table rows, and calculated expressions are handled through simple field naming conventions Download the Docmosis template guide for the complete syntax reference.

You can upload generated documents to Webflow's asset manager or link to them from a cloud storage service like AWS S3 Since Webflow CMS doesn't natively store file attachments from external sources, the typical approach is to upload the PDF to S3, get a public URL, and store that URL in a Webflow CMS field The user then sees a download link on their dashboard or receives the document via email, depending on your workflow.

Docmosis Cloud has tiered plans that scale with document volume For high-traffic Webflow sites, implement a queue-based architecture: your Webflow middleware submits generation requests to a queue, and a worker process handles the actual Docmosis API calls asynchronously This decouples your Webflow site's response time from document generation speed Users receive their documents via email or a notification when generation is complete.

Yes, Docmosis Cloud uses TLS encryption for data in transit and offers dedicated cloud instances for isolation The on-premise deployment option keeps all data within your infrastructure if you have strict regulatory requirements (GDPR, HIPAA, SOC 2) Templates are stored encrypted in Docmosis Cloud, and API keys control access For contract generation from Webflow, the document data passes through your middleware, not directly from the browser, so sensitive form fields never touch the client side.

Need null on your Webflow site?

I integrate tools like this for clients all the time. Talk to me about your setup.

Professional Partner